On the airwaves of BPM Sports in the last few minutes, journalist Renaud Lavoie made a major statement involving Canadiens forward Patrik Laine.

Patrik Laine stats hockey

During his usual segment, he dropped the following phrase:

“Now, it’s certain that Patrik Laine will be back tonight”

If we go by that, we already have our answer as to whether Laine will be in uniform tonight against the Seattle Kraken after missing six days of activities and two games due to flu-like symptoms.

This is likely to significantly change MSL’s line combinations.

The Canadiens will announce Patrik Laine’s return to the lineup tonight, according to Renaud Lavoie

This will be a valuable reinforcement for Martin St-Louis’ squad.

Renaud Lavoie also adds that he hopes Joshua Roy continues to be placed in a good situation despite Laine’s return to the lineup.

Renaud has outright stated that tonight, it is “certain” that Patrik Laine will play.

This continues to raise questions about the real reasons for his absence in recent days, as some still believe it may have been a disguised “healthy scratch” for Laine. But in any case, it will be up to him to have a big game tonight in Seattle and put all doubts to rest.
